Job Purpose
The WFP Volunteer – Finance will support the Finance Unit in Dar es Salaam, Tanzania, by efficiently processing, tracking, and reconciling Value Added Tax (VAT) refund claims. This role is crucial for ensuring timely recovery of VAT refunds in compliance with Tanzanian government procedures and WFP policies. The volunteer will coordinate with the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MoFA) and the Tanzania Revenue Authority (TRA), maintain an organized tracking system, and facilitate the submission of claims. By ensuring accuracy, completeness, and timely follow-up, this position strengthens financial accountability and operational efficiency, contributing directly to WFP's ability to allocate resources effectively for its humanitarian operations.
Responsibilities
The WFP Volunteer will be responsible for supporting the Finance Unit in the efficient processing, tracking, and reconciliation of Value Added Tax (VAT) refund claims. This involves monitoring and recording VAT claims, ensuring their completeness, accuracy, and timely reconciliation. The role requires retrieving and compiling monthly tax invoices and supporting documents, and preparing VAT claim forms for submission to the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MoFA). A key responsibility is maintaining an organized tracking system for VAT claims, monitoring their status, timelines, and outstanding amounts. The volunteer will conduct regular follow-ups with MoFA to obtain clearance documentation and facilitate the submission of cleared claims to the Tanzania Revenue Authority (TRA), tracking refund progress. Additionally, the position involves assisting in compliance with WFP financial procedures and donor requirements related to VAT recovery, supporting the reconciliation of VAT receivables, and providing updates for financial reporting. Identifying and escalating any delays, discrepancies, or bottlenecks in the VAT process is also crucial. The role may also involve providing general administrative and finance support and contributing recommendations for improving VAT Standard Operating Procedures.
